Family | LAMIACEAE |
Genus species | Lavandula stoechas L. |
Synonyms | Lavandula approximata Gand. |
Lavandula corsica Gand. | |
Lavandula incana Salisb. | |
Habitat | steppes |
Altitude | 0-700m |
Description | leaves 1-4cm long, linear to oblong-lanceolate, grey tomentose, flowers in thick spikes, apically with tuft of conspicuous purple bracts |
Size | 20-25cm |
Color | dark purple |
Bloom | summer, autumn |
Ca | |
Type | subshrub |
Cultivation | sunny site with a deep, drained soil alpine house, rich, drained soil, sun |
Propagation | seed in spring, barely covered, germ. 1-3 months, 13-16°C cuttings in late summer |
Territory |
Europe
Southwestern Europe (Baleares , Corse , France , Portugal , Sardegna , Spain ) Southeastern Europe (Greece , Italy , Kriti , Sicilia , Turkey-in-Europe ) Africa Northern Africa (Algeria , Morocco , Tunisia ) Asia-Temperate Western Asia (Cyprus , East Aegean Is. , Lebanon-Syria , Palestine , Turkey) |
